Combo/Duo is excellent at 4 weeks+ as it is said to detect up to 99% of infections at this time frame because this is when p24 antigen is at it's peak.

Combo test - Antigen/Antibody test. Before the body produces antibodies it produces Antigen (Protien 24) and the doctors based on their experience and research in labs base that antigens are produced with in 30 days and then antibodies are produced after antigens. So a combo test is both Antigen/Antibody
